Located on the seam of Belltown and the retail core, the 97‑room Kimpton Palladian Hotel in Seattle offers proximity to Pike Place Market, waterfront, and Seattle’s best new restaurants, live music venues, cafés, and boutiques. When you’re not exploring, your home base is a 1910 landmark reinvented in a masculine‑chic style with luxe amenities, edgy design elements, and contemporary furnishings that reflect Belltown’s hip heritage.

The Palladian also hosts a heralded seafood restaurant in Shaker + Spear, a speakeasy‑style lounge called Pennyroyal, and a lobby you won’t soon forget.

Responsibilities
  • Assist the General Manager and Assistant General Manager with managing the Front Office operation and supporting other departments (F&B, Housekeeping, Engineering)
  • Provide a strong lobby presence to assist guests
  • Cover shifts in F&B operations as needed
  • Balance the hotel room‑type inventory
  • Ensure lobby and F&B operations meet Paramount standards (cleanliness, authorized areas, bathroom, outdoor, elevator, signage)
  • Handle guest special requests and customer complaints during shifts
  • Perform all front‑desk duties and responsibilities
  • Investigate and handle complaints, disturbances, emergencies during shifts
  • Conduct some Night Audit functions and produce Night Audit reports
  • Prepare, copy, and distribute reports as required
  • Attend and contribute to periodic meetings to maintain favorable working relationships and promote morale, productivity, and efficiency
  • Participate in M.O.D. coverage as required
  • Establish and maintain attentive, friendly, courteous, and efficient hospitality at the Front Desk
  • Respond to all guest requests, problems, complaints, and accidents courteously and efficiently; follow up to ensure satisfaction
  • Assist with employee morale development and training
  • Maintain a professional relationship and promote open communication with senior leadership, employees, and other departments
  • Operate all aspects of the hotel’s computer system (software maintenance, report generation, analysis, simple programming)
  • Monitor proper operation of the PBX console and ensure staff maintain Highgate S.O.P.s in its use
  • Greet and welcome all guests approaching the Front Desk per Highgate S.O.P.s
  • Ensure implementation of all Highgate policies and house rules; understand hospitality terms
  • Conduct guest check‑ins and check‑outs; confirm SOPs are followed
  • Supervise line‑level associates in various departments daily
  • Train new employees; help develop and implement training programs
  • Conduct interviews with applicants and participate in hiring decisions
  • Perform scheduling and payroll functions for various departments
  • Maintain log of rooms in “out of order” status
  • Authorize and sign adjustments and paid‑outs over the limit
  • Oversee discrepancy reports and monitor follow‑through
  • Supervise housekeeping regarding daily room status
  • Operate radios efficiently and professionally; ensure proper radio etiquette within the department
  • Ensure correct and accurate cash handling (if applicable)
  • Ensure logging and delivery of all messages, packages, and mail in a timely and professional manner
  • Be aware of all rates, packages, and promotions currently underway
  • Follow and enforce all Highgate credit policies
  • Ensure employees are always attentive, friendly, helpful and courteous to all guests, managers, and employees
  • Ensure participation within the department for the monthly Highgate Enrichment Committee (if applicable)
  • Ensure team focuses on their role in contributing to Guest Service and audit scores
  • Assist with sign‑off of all Service Standards by Position for Guest Services staff
